For over 50 years, the Chiropractic Fellowship of Pennsylvania has united doctors across the state through shared values, unwavering support, and a commitment to protecting the integrity of the profession.

What unites us is not what is in our office, but what is in our hearts. We stand firm on the belief that everyone should have access to chiropractic care for the correction of vertebral subluxation. We are dedicated to protecting your rights and privileges to practice chiropractic in the state of Pennsylvania.
Through our administrative office, we will continue to monitor the legislature and State Board of Chiropractic. We must protect:
- The privilege to see patients without an MD referral.
- The ability to adjust patients without a medical diagnosis
- A patients choice to access chiropractic care solely for the correction of vertebral subluxation
- The ability to practice using our own procedures and techniques
- Family care and family plans
- Fair and equitable insurance reimbursement

Our goal is to support and supply tools and resources to build a thriving, innate subluxation practice.
- We have the privilege to be a portal of entry family healthcare practitioners which allows the public to utilize our services without third party authorization
- We have the right to x-ray if needed for the assessment, correction, and management of subluxation.
- We have the right and consider it vital to provide chiropractic services to patients of all ages, from newborn through senior citizens.
- We can see patients for asymptomatic and wellness care, all based on the principle of chiropractic, subluxation, and adjustment.

Welcome to the CFOP. Since beginning my career in 1986 I have seen how groups like ours are a very necessary part of our profession. Our organization is truly dedicated to preserving and protecting the right to practice chiropractic based on the Philosophy and Principles of our founders. We want to stay focused on what makes us different as a healthcare profession and not duplicate what others do. We are NOT an alternative to any other form of healthcare. We are a separate and distinct form of healthcare that adheres to a unique Philosophy which only applies to the practice of chiropractic. The ‘Vision’ and ‘Mission Statement’ of the CFOP very clearly define what we are committed to preserving.
Supporting a group like ours makes you a part of preserving chiropractic practice for the future generations of D.C.s. We take for granted the right that we have to take care of people of all ages, regardless of their current health status or symptoms. The right to X-ray as we feel is necessary to analyze the presence of vertebral subluxation. The right to see people without the need for third party authorization. These rights may seem to be expected as many of you have been in practice for a few years, but they have come under fire many times in our profession. Our presence in Harrisburg has been a great benefit in staying ahead of bills that seek to greatly alter what most of us consider to be a ‘normal’ way of practicing in our offices.
